Hey Priva,

Quick heads-up before Friday's DR drill for the Inkmill markdown pipeline: we'll restore the renderer config from the cold backup, so you'll need the escrow credentials handy. Grab a coffee first — the restore takes a while. For the sealed vault copy, the recovery passphrase is below.

recovery phrase for kahop-kahap: istys-novdor-joreth-silir-eliys

Key ceremony checklist — item 7 (Scanline barcode integration)

Before signing the Scanline integration build, confirm both custodians from the Veltmar office are present and the HSM session log is running. The release manager unlocks the signing partition last. Enter the ceremony passphrase exactly as written below.

vault phrase of kawep-bajog = novath-normir-istwyn-druok-zorok-eliok-novmir-quenvan-gilys

Quarrel is our diff viewer for files over 200 MB. Chunk hashes live in Rockspan (object store); diff metadata and session state live in a single Postgres instance, schema `quarrel_meta`. No PII is stored; paths are tokenized before write. Retention: 30 days, enforced by a nightly sweeper. Access is restricted to the diff-service role; humans should only connect during an approved review window. Audit logging is enabled at the statement level. For verification queries during your review, use the read-only connection string below.

database URL for bahop-yagep: mssql://sildor_svc:35ha7jz@db-fb6d.nelvrodyn.example:5432/casath

**Runbook: Pellmark Render Pipeline**

If markdown previews render blank, restart the sanitizer worker first, then the renderer. Do not clear the fragment cache unless output is corrupted, not merely stale. Escalate to the Orvane platform channel if restarts fail twice. Verify the worker picked up the current configuration, listed below for comparison.

settings of fahag-haduf:
[ulaox]
port = 8443
region = south-2
host = ulaox.lumiccorp.internal
timeout_ms = 500
retries = 8